As of August 26, 2026, the stock market is witnessing a slight decline, with investors processing the implications of a recent ruling involving Meta Platforms while preparing for Nvidia's earnings announcement later this week. This period of uncertainty has led to cautious trading as market participants assess the potential impacts on the tech sector and broader indices.

Market Sentiment Following Meta's Legal Challenges

Meta Platforms' recent legal ruling has sent ripples through the stock market, triggering a wave of speculation regarding its future operations and regulatory challenges. The decision raised concerns among investors about potential fines and operational constraints that could affect profitability. Analysts suggest that this regulatory scrutiny may not only impact Meta but could also set a precedent for other tech giants facing similar challenges.

What to Expect from Nvidia's Earnings Report?

Nvidia's earnings report, due soon, is expected to attract significant attention from investors. Given the company's pivotal role in the semiconductor industry and its contributions to AI technologies, the results could influence market trends across technology stocks. A strong performance could bolster confidence in the sector, while disappointing results might exacerbate existing concerns.
